Mental Health in Copeville, TX - What is Mental Health

The definition of mental health is the condition of our emotional, cognitive, and behavioral state. Simply put: It’s the state of our minds. It can affect everything from how we think and feel, to our actions and stimulus responses.

Our mental health can have a great impact on our overall quality of life. Our relationships, careers, and finances can all suffer. It contributes to our self-esteem, changes how we make choices, our ability to communicate, and even how we learn.

Even though we cannot physically see or measure it, our mental well-being directly relates to how we interact with the world around us. Ultimately, it makes up the very fibers of who we are.

Types of Mental Health Providers in Copeville, TX

Mental illness manifests in different ways for different people. As such, there are various types of mental health professionals that use different techniques and serve distinct roles.

Psychologists in Copeville

A psychologist is a mental health professional who is trained to conduct psychological evaluations and make diagnoses. During a therapy session with a psychiatrist, you can expect to work on identifying troubling thoughts and emotions and developing coping mechanisms to manage them. The majority of treatment zeros in on identifying and changing destructive and otherwise unhealthy behaviors.

Psychiatrists in Copeville

Psychiatrists are medical doctors (M.D) who have received psychiatric training. Unlike psychologists, they are able to prescribe medications. As such, psychiatrists are commonly employed to help treat chronic disorders or serious mental illness (SMI), which typically require medical treatment. Despite the fact that they are trained and qualified to conduct psychotherapy (talk therapy), not all psychiatrists do.

Therapists, Counselors & Clinicians in Copeville

Each of these terms are interchangeable and are used to describe mental health care professionals with a masters-level education in fields such as psychology, marriage and family therapy, or other specialties. As they are not physicians, they address mental health issues with approaches similar to psychologists. More often than not, behavioral therapy is the primary treatment option.

Paying for Copeville Mental Health Rehab

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Additional payment options include government healthcare, self-payment, scholarships, and free programs:

  • Private Insurance might be offered through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. Private insurance can also be purchased directly from the insurance provider.
  • Subsidized Private Insurance is available through the Healthcare Marketplace to people who earn less than a certain income, but also do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
  •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
  •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
  • Out-of-pocket] - If a patient is able to, they may pay for their mental health therapy Copeville out-of-pocket. People who can self-pay - but not all at once - may ask about a payment plan or line of credit.
  • Scholarships - Certain mental health rehabs Copeville offer a scholarship for individuals who display a tremendous want and dedication to healing, but do not have the treatment.
  • “Free” Programs - Private and public not-for-profit organizations dedicate funds to provide mental health services to their local community. However, it is common to see a long waiting period in areas with a greater need for these services.
